-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第五章动态规划12-5
1 3 2 六、某商店在未来四个月里,利用一个仓库经销某种商品,该仓库的最大容量为1000件,每月中旬订购商品,并于下月初取到订货。据估计:今后四个月这种商品的购价 pk 和售价qk 如表所示。假定商店在1月初开始经销时仓库已存有该种商品500件,每月市场需求不限,问应如何计划每月的订购与销售数量,使这四个月的总利润最大?(不考虑仓库的存储费用。) 月份 k 购价 pk 售价 qk 1 10 12 2 9 9 3 11 13 4 15 17 设状态变量 sk 表示第 k 个月的库存量; 决策变量 xk 和 yk 分别表示第 k 个月的订货量和销售量; H=1000为仓库的最大库容,则状态转移图: 第 k 个月的状态转移方程:sk+1 = sk + xk – yk 第 k 个月的效益函数:dk (sk ,xk,yk) = qk yk – pk xk 第 k 个月的最优指标函数: 1月 3月 2月 4月 月份 k 购价 pk 售价 qk 1 10 12 2 9 9 3 11 13 4 15 17 显然,y4*=s4,x4*=0 为最优决策,这时 f4* (s4)=17s4 1月 3月 2月 4月 1月 3月 2月 4月 第三节 动态规划模型的建立与求解 一、动态规划模型的建立 1. 动态规划是一种辅助的决策方法,并与有关的优化算法相结合起来求解决策问题的最优解。如何建立动态规划模型呢? 建立动态规划的模型就是分析问题并建立问题的动态规划基本方程。 成功应用动态规划方法的关键在于识别问题的多阶段特征,将问题分解成为可用递推关系或联系起来的若干子问题,或者说正确的建立具体问题的基本方程,这需要经验与技巧。 而正确建立基本递推关系方程的关键在于正确选择状态变量,保证各阶段的状态变量其有 递推的状态转移关系 xk+1=T(xk,uk) 2. 与时间无明显关系的静态最优化问题,可列出静态 模型。 为了应用动态规划方法求解,可以人为的赋予它 “时段”概念,将投资项目排序:(投资问题中,一般可使 用的资金为状态变量)确定阶段、状态变量、决策变量、状态转移方程、指标函数等(可从状态转移图写) P212 例7: 建立动态规划模型的要点 阶段、状态变量、决策变量(状态方程)、 指标函数 二、逆序解法与顺序解法 动态规划的求解有两种基本方法: 逆序解法(后向动态规划方法) 顺序解法(前向动态规划方法) 逆序解法:寻优的方向与多阶段决策过程的实际行进 方向相反,从最后一段开始计算,逐段前 推,求得全过程的最优策略。 顺序解法:寻优方向同于过程的行进方向,计算是从 第一段开始逐段向后递推,计算后一阶段 要用到前一阶段的最优结果,最后一段计 算的结果就是全过程的最优结果。 顺序解法与逆序解法本质上并无区别。 一般地说,当初始状态给定时可用逆序解法, 当终止状态给定时可用顺序解法;若问题给定了一 个初始状态,一个终止状态,则两种方法均可使用; 若初始状态虽已给定,终点状态有多个,须比较到 达不同终点状态的各个路径及最优指标函数值,以 选取总效益最佳的终点状态时,使用顺序解法比较 简便。 两种解法的区别: 1.状态转移方程: 逆 xk+1=T(xk,uk) 顺 xk =T(xk +1,uk +1) 2.指标函数定义: 逆 fk(xk):k阶段到终点的后部z过程的 最优效益值 顺 fk(xk +1):第k阶段到起点的前部z过 程的最优效益值 3.基本方程形式 1 k n … … … 逆x1 xk xk+1 xn+1 顺 x1 x2 xk xk+1 Xn+1 三、基本方程分段求解时的几种常用算法
文档评论(0)